DUTIES. (a) The Company hereby employs the Employee, and the Employee hereby accepts and agrees to such employment, as Director of Business Operations and, in such capacity, to be responsible for business operations and systems related to exploration, mining, development, and related operations, work necessary for the Company (including procurement, budget preparation, implementation, and oversight) in Armenia and such other places as may be assigned from time to time. The Employee shall, subject to the supervision and control of the Company's Regional Director, Mr. Ashot Boghossian, perform such executive duties and exercise such supervisory powers over and with regard to the business of the Company and any present and future subsidiaries, consistent with such position, and such additional duties as specified or as may be assigned to him from time to time by the Regional Director or the Managers of the Company. (b) The Employee agrees to devote 80% of his available business time to the performance of his duties hereunder. The Employee may provide services to other organizations, on a compensation or pro bono basis, provided that such services do not constitute more than 20% of his available business time. 2. TERM. The term of this Agreement shall be for a period of three years commencing on August 1, 2005 (or such other date as mutually agreed by the parties) and ending on July 31, 2008, and shall be automatically renewed for consecutive one-year periods thereafter unless (a) terminated by the Employee on 120 days written notice prior to the expiration of the initial term hereof, (b) terminated by either party on 120 days written notice prior to the expiration of the fourth year hereof or any year thereafter or (c) sooner terminated as otherwise provided herein. 3. COMPENSATION. (a) Base Compensation. In consideration for the services rendered by the Employee under this Agreement, the Company shall deliver to the Employee as base compensation for the term of this Agreement a total of Forty Five Thousand (45,000) shares of the common stock of Global Gold Corporation pursuant to the terms of the Restricted Stock Award attached hereto as Exhibit A, (the "Restricted Stock Award"). In addition to the foregoing, the Company shall pay to the Employee, as base compensation, the sum of $100,000 (or AMD equivalent for payments in Armenia) for each 12-month period commencing on and after August 1, 2005 during the term of this Agreement, payable in equal monthly installments of $8,333 in arrears on the last day of each month. The Company shall pay income, social security and other employment related taxes imposed by Armenian law. Employee shall be responsible for any other applicable taxes. The Company shall act as tax agent. Employee shall provide all necessary information for the Company to fulfill its role as tax agent. (b) Bonus Compensation. In addition to the foregoing compensation, the Employee shall be entitled to receive annual bonus compensation ("Annual Bonus") in an amount determined in accordance with any bonus plan approved by the Board of Managers, or any committee thereof duly authorized by the Board to make such determination, based upon qualitative and quantitative goals determined by the Board of Managers, or such committee thereof, in its sole discretion, as the case may be. Any Annual Bonus shall be subject to all applicable tax withholdings. (c) In the event that the Employee voluntarily elects not to work 80% for the Company as contemplated hereunder, both his base compensation, and bonus compensation, if any, to which he would otherwise have been entitled, set forth in Section 3(a) and (b) shall be reduced. 4. The Company, at its discretion, may also grant short term unpaid leave. 7. TERMINATION. (a) Early Termination by Company for Cause. During the term of this Agreement, the Employee's employment may be terminated by the Company for Cause (as defined herein) only by the affirmative vote of 100% of all of the members of the Board of Managers of the Company then holding office (without counting any vote of the Employee whose services are sought to be terminated, if the Employee is then a member of the Board of Managers) on 30 days prior written notice by means of a Notice of Termination, and an opportunity for the Employee, accompanied by counsel of his choice, to address the full Board of Managers, that one of the following conditions exists or one of the following events has occurred (each of which is defined as "Cause"): (i) Wrongful act or acts on the part of the Employee which caused material damage to the Company; (ii) The arrest, filing of charges or conviction of the Employee for a crime involving the Company or moral turpitude; (iii) The refusal or inability by the Employee, continued for at least 14 days, to perform such employment duties as may reasonably be delegated or assigned to him under this Agreement, consistent with his executive position, by the Regional Director or the Board of Managers of the Company; (iv) Willful and unexcused neglect by the Employee of his employment duties under this Agreement continued for at least 14 days after written warning; (v) Any other material breach by the Employee of the provisions of this Agreement; (vi) Curtailment in project scope, implementation, or funding; or (vii) Other cases as provided in Armenian law. Pending termination, the Company may suspend Employee at will. Subject only to a final determination by dispute resolution procedure pursuant to the provisions of Section 11 of this Agreement, the Board of Managers' determination, in good faith, in writing that cause exists for termination of the Employee's employment shall be binding and conclusive for all purposes under this Agreement. Upon such determination by the Board of Directors, the Employee's compensation pursuant to Section 3 hereof and all other benefits provided hereunder shall terminate on the Termination Date, except that the Employee shall be entitled to be paid severance pay equal to his then base compensation for a period of three months thereafter. In the event that the Employee desires to take any matter with respect to such determination to Armenian court of respective jurisdiction, he must commence a court proceeding within 30 days after receipt of written notice of the Board of Managers' determination. If the Employee fails to take such action within such period, he will be deemed conclusively to have waived his right to adjudication of the termination of his employment hereunder. (b) Termination by Employee. In the event that the Company shall default in the performance of any of its obligations under this Agreement in any material respect, and shall not cure such default within 10 days of receipt by the Company of written notice of such default from the Employee, the Employee may terminate this Agreement by delivery of a Notice of Termination. Upon any termination pursuant to the provisions of this Section 7(b), the Employee shall be entitled to receive, as liquidated damages and not as a penalty, one month's payments which would have been made to the Employee on account of his base salary in effect at the date of the delivery of a Notice of Termination. Upon fulfillment of the conditions set forth in Section 7(b) hereof and subject to Section 7(f) hereof, all rights and obligations of the parties under this Agreement shall thereupon be terminated. The Employee shall have no obligation to mitigate damages, and amounts payable pursuant to the provisions of this Section 7(b) shall not be reduced on account of any income earned by the Employee from other employment or other sources. (c) Termination by Reason of Disability. In the event that Employee shall be prevented from rendering all of the services or performing all of his duties hereunder by reason of illness, injury or incapacity (whether physical or mental) for a period of six consecutive months, determined by an independent physician selected by the Board of Managers of the Company, the Company shall have the right to terminate this Agreement, by giving 10 days prior written notice to the Employee, provided that the Company shall continue to pay his then base compensation for a period of 12 months thereafter (exclusive of any benefit under the Restricted Stock Award). Until terminated in the manner set forth in this Section 7(c), the Employee shall be entitled to receive his full compensation and benefits provided hereunder through the Termination Date. Any payments to the Employee under any disability insurance or plan maintained by the Company shall be applied against and shall reduce the amount of the base compensation payable by the Company under this Section 7(c). (d) Termination by Reason of Death. In the event that the Employee shall die during the term of this Agreement, this Agreement shall terminate upon such death. The death benefit payable to the Employee under this Agreement (exclusive of any benefit under the Restricted Stock Award) shall be three months salary plus the life insurance benefits provided to the Employee, if any. Krikorian, Manager Frank Pastorino CONFIDENTIAL DRAFT EXHIBIT A Global Gold Corporation 104 Field Point Road Greenwich, CT 06830 August 1, 2005 Mr.Frank Pastorino Yerevan, Armenia Re: Restricted Stock Award Dear Mr. Cleghorn: As consideration for your employment agreement with Global Gold Mining, LLC (the "Company") and as an inducement for your rendering of services to the Company, we hereby grant you Forty five Thousand (45,000) shares of the Common Stock of Global Gold Corporation (the "Corporation"), evidenced by a certificate of shares of our common stock, $.001 par value per share (the "Shares"), subject to applicable securities law restrictions and the terms and conditions set forth herein: 1. For the first twelve month period commencing with the date hereof within which you render the services provided herein, you shall become fully vested in one third of the total Shares granted hereunder. For each twelve month period thereafter commencing on August 1, 2006 through August 1, 2008, you shall become fully vested in one third of the total Shares granted hereunder. Thus, if you complete twelve, twenty four, and thirty six months of service as provided hereunder, you shall be vested in 15,000, 30,000 and 45,000 of the Shares granted hereunder, respectively. 2. In the event of your termination of your employment on or before the expiration of the initial twelve month period commencing with the date hereof or any subsequent twelve month period thereafter during the 36-month period commencing with August 1, 2005 for any reason, you shall forfeit all right, title and interest in and to any of the Shares granted hereunder which have not become vested in you, without any payment by the Company therefore unless mutually agreed otherwise. 3. (a) Any Shares granted hereunder are not transferable and cannot be assigned, pledged, hypothecated or disposed of in any way until they become vested, and may be transferred thereafter in accordance with applicable securities law restrictions. Any attempted transfer in violation of the Section shall be null and void. (b) Notwithstanding anything contained in this Agreement to the contrary, after you become vested in any of the Shares granted hereunder, no sale, transfer or pledge thereof may be effected without an effective registration statement or an opinion of counsel for the Corporation that such registration is not required under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ended, and any applicable state securities laws. 4. During the period commencing with the date hereof and prior to your forfeiture of any of the Shares granted hereunder, you shall have all right, title and interest in and to the Shares granted hereunder, including the right to vote the Shares and receive dividends or other distributions with respect thereto. 5.
